Chesterfield County, VA – A free, family-friendly event focused on child safety and community resources is set to take place in Chesterfield later this week, offering activities and education for families across the area.

According to the Chesterfield County Sheriffโ€™s Office, the Childrenโ€™s Safety Fair will be held Saturday from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. at the Chesterfield County Fairgrounds, located at 10300 Courthouse Road. The event is open to the public and aims to provide valuable safety information alongside engaging activities for children.

Organizers say the fair will include interactive exhibits, safety demonstrations, and access to local organizations that support families from early childhood through college. Attendees will have the opportunity to connect with first responders and community partners while learning about services available throughout Chesterfield County.

The event is designed to be both educational and entertaining, with activities specifically tailored for children. Officials encourage families to explore the various booths and participate in hands-on experiences that promote safety awareness in a fun setting.

The Chesterfield Commonwealth Attorneyโ€™s Office is also participating, highlighting a collaborative effort among local agencies to strengthen community ties and promote public safety. Organizers say the goal is to ensure families leave with practical tools and knowledge they can use in their daily lives.

Residents are encouraged to arrive early to take full advantage of the four-hour event. Admission is free, and all ages are welcome to attend.
